Abstract

AIMS

The aim of the study is to analyse the awareness and knowledge about IOSs among the dental students of Tamil Nadu.

SETTINGS AND DESIGN

A cross sectional survey - questionnaire study.

MATERIALS AND METHODS

A descriptive, cross-sectional survey was carried out to assess the knowledge, awareness, and practice of IOSs among dental students through a questionnaire of five domains, with five questions in each domain. This is sent to various dental students of Tamil Nadu through mail and othersocial media platforms.

STATISTICAL ANALYSIS USED

It was performed using a statistical package for the social sciences' [SPSS] software version 22. Descriptive statistics were performed for demographic variables. Chi square test was performed for all the qualitative data.

RESULTS

Most of the answers were statistically significant with P < 0.05 and few results were not significant indicating less knowledge and awareness about digital prosthodontics among the dental students.

CONCLUSIONS

Thus, the addition of digital dentistry in the curriculum of dental students and giving them more knowledge helps in the flourishment of the future prosthodontic field with much accuracy of treatment and with less patient discomfort replacing the conventional methods.
